If your knee can’t handle a single-leg hop, it’s telling you something 🦵

This simple test checks more than strength. It reflects how your knee handles real-world load like running, jumping, and quick direction changes.

Struggling with a hop can reveal hidden weaknesses in your quads, glutes, and calves, along with poor control like knee collapse or unstable landings. It can also expose side-to-side differences that matter for safe return to activity.

Feeling “fine” isn’t always enough. True readiness means your knee can handle higher demands with confidence and control.

No one talks about this, but if your strength doesn’t show up in movement, it’s not enough 💪

You can lift heavy, but still struggle with balance, coordination, or stability when it counts. Strength in isolation doesn’t always translate to real-life movement.

That’s because movement exposes the gaps. Running, jumping, or changing direction all require timing, control, and joint stability, not just raw strength.

That’s why rehab should focus on function. Training your strength in real positions and patterns helps it carry over to daily life and sport 🏃‍♂️
